What are the benefits of low-fat dog food for senior dogs?
Low-fat dog food can significantly benefit senior dogs by aiding in weight management, reducing the strain on the pancreas for dogs prone to pancreatitis, and supporting dogs with certain metabolic or digestive issues. For older dogs, maintaining a healthy weight is crucial for joint health and overall mobility, and a carefully formulated low-fat diet can help achieve this. It can also be beneficial for dogs with specific medical conditions that require a restricted fat intake.

What is the difference between therapeutic and regular dog food?
Therapeutic dog food diets are specifically designed to manage or treat particular health conditions, such as kidney disease, pancreatitis, or allergies, and are often prescribed by veterinarians. Regular dog food, while providing general nutrition, may not contain the precise nutrient profiles or restrictions needed for these specific medical issues. Q3: How can I determine if my senior dog needs a low-fat diet?
Consulting with your veterinarian is the best way to determine if your senior dog requires a low-fat diet. They can assess your dog's health, weight, and any underlying medical conditions, such as pancreatitis, liver issues, or obesity, which might necessitate a reduced fat intake.

Q5: What are the signs that a senior dog might benefit from a low-fat diet?
Signs that a senior dog might benefit from a low-fat diet include unexplained weight gain, digestive upset, vomiting, diarrhea, or a diagnosis of pancreatitis or other conditions that are exacerbated by high-fat foods. A vet's assessment is essential for proper diagnosis and dietary recommendations.
